I saw that example that you guys put up, how you are all looking for a slogan like Nike's "Just Do it" and I gotta say, we have to think of something above those lines, something simple and true to the meaning of FiiO, something less than 4 words, something simple and inspiring! Let's get down to it, shall we?
The first thing that "Just Do It" usually means, is that it refers to a verb, or an action, of doing something, in Nike's context, it refers to sports and running, doing those certain things is basically "Just Doing It", FiiO needs something in that regard.
Now...I'm going to bring up Apple and how they have their "Think Different" Slogan, which means, that they separate themselves from PC's and have their own unique brand and software, which usually means that they're thinking differently than the typical computer company and begins to innovate, just like FiiO!
As for FiiO, I really think that "Unbeatable" would be the best slogan, due to the grand amount of double meanings it has, along with its honest simplicity.
FiiO is a huge favorite in the DAC/DAP community, and a lot of people prefer this company rather than others due to the glorious customer support and great sound the players, along with the FiiO amps have, that's where the "beat" part comes in.
"Unbeatable" means that you guys can't be beat by another company, and that you'll never stoop as low as a cash-grab like "Dr. Dre Beats", since, you are Un-Beatable, that would mean precisely that, while at the same time, it would also mean that you can't be bested; be beat, by a competitor, you march to your own rhythm, to once again, your own...beat, while ALSO meaning that your players have great sound as we stated earlier, and lastly but (obviously) having various small music-related puns out of one simple world, it's sort of complex but it all ultimately makes sense, it's almost subjective and each individual can craft their own personal meaning out of one simple word! Isn't it grand?~
